As Vice President of Human Resources, you will be responsible for overseeing all aspects of our human resources function. You'll need to be both strategic and hands-on, capable of developing and implementing HR policies and practices that align with our company's mission and values while also managing day-to-day HR operations.
Come work with a CEO renowned in the AI field with a proven record of building high performing teams, fostering career growth, and creating a positive work culture. Let's make healthcare smarter together.
Responsibilities:
- Develop and execute long-term HR strategies that support the company's growth objectives.
- Manage and handle all facets of HR, from performance management to employee relations, ensuring compliance with all relevant regulations in various states.
- Manage all HR systems and processes including HRIS (Rippling, other PEO systems, etc.), onboarding/offboarding, payroll, sourcing and managing HR-related vendors, employee census, employee handbook, and more.
- Lead the recruitment and onboarding of a world-class team of engineers, scientists, and business professionals, with a focus on attracting and retaining AI talent.
- Identify and implement initiatives to enhance organizational effectiveness and employee development.
- Design and administer competitive compensation and benefits packages.
- Foster a positive and inclusive workplace culture by managing employee relations, addressing concerns, and promoting employee engagement.
- Implement performance management systems to evaluate employee performance, provide feedback, and drive employee development.
Qualifications:
- Deep HR expertise: 10+ years of experience leading HR functions in fast-paced, tech-driven environments.
- Proven track record of success in building and managing HR functions in a fast-paced startup environment.
- Strategic vision: A keen understanding of how people strategies align with business goals, with a passion for leveraging data and analytics to inform decision-making.
- Talent magnet: You know how to attract and retain top talent in a competitive tech landscape.
- Culture architect: You believe in building a vibrant, inclusive culture that celebrates diversity and empowers individuals to reach their full potential.
- Change champion: You can navigate through rapid growth and organizational transformation, effectively communicating and engaging employees every step of the way.
- Tech fluency: You're not afraid to get your hands dirty with HR tech and understand how AI can be used to enhance the employee experience.
- Strong knowledge of employment law, compensation and benefits administration, performance management, and employee relations.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
-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or a related field.
- Certification in Human Resources Management (SHRM-CP, SHRM-SCP, or PHR, SPHR) is preferred.
